Leeds United midfielder Ao Tanaka has been involved in an incident resulting in a horror injury to Francis Abu in the international fixture between Japan and Ghana.
Ao Tanaka has had a frustrating season for Leeds so far in the Premier League, having featured mainly from the bench after an early-season injury.
The Leeds United midfielder played from the start as Japan took on the Black Stars at the Toyota Stadium, which ended with a 2-0 victory for the home side. He is one of 16 Leeds players currently on international duty.
However, he was substituted in the 68th minute, 10 minutes after he was involved in the incident with Abu, which caused a long delay at the stadium.

Leeds United midfielder Ao Tanaka involved in injury to Francis Abu
Tanaka enjoyed a strong night for Japan, earning a 7.3 rating from FotMob for his 68 minutes on the field, as Japan secured a routine victory.
However, the Leeds midfielder was involved in a gruesome incident with Abu, although it must be stressed that Tanaka was in no way at fault.
Tanaka was in possession near the edge of the Ghana box and was lining up a shot as Abu attempted to pinch the ball from behind.

The Leeds man accidentally kicked Abu’s leg with full force, causing a visible injury to Abu’s lower leg. There was a long delay while Abu received treatment on the ground.
Tanaka was upset after the incident and was pictured going to Ghana coach Otto Addo to apologise after he was substituted 10 minutes later.

Francis Abu is Charlie Cresswell’s teammate in France
Abu was stretchered off the field as the atmosphere in the stadium turned sombre following the injury, despite Japan’s routine win.
Although the exact injury is yet to be confirmed, Abu appeared to suffer a broken leg, which would require a long recovery period.
Abu currently plays his club football for Toulouse, alongside former Leeds United defender Charlie Cresswell, and has been in impressive form so far this season.
However, his participation in the rest of the Ligue 1 season and the 2026 World Cup now appears to be in doubt.
